Intelligent mobile robots cooperation within a tasks oriented environment 面向任务环境下的智能移动机器人协作
Alina Ninett Panfir, R. Boboc, G. Mogan
This article describes the architecture of a system that assigns operation tasks to a team of mobile robots. The purpose of the system is the execution of a complex set of operations by a cooperative team of robots. The framework includes a simple and friendly interface that uses a WWW navigator. The robot team is equipped with a different set of capacities. Each individual robot is developed having its own elementary set of tasks that can be executed. Even so, the robots are not able to execute a complex operation independently, this being the reason for witch this assign manager system was implemented, using a database as support. The database contains all the necessary information in order to perform complex operations.

Induction machine bearing faults detection based on artificial neural network 基于人工神经网络的感应电机轴承故障检测
C. Harlisca, I. Bouchareb, L. Frosini, L. Szabó
Electrical machines are frequently facing bearing faults due to fatigue or wear. The detection of any damages in their incipient phase can contribute to prevention of unplanned breakdowns in industrial environment. In this paper an artificial neural network (ANN) based bearing fault detection method is detailed. Upon this method the phase currents of the induction machines are measured and analyzed by means of a new classifier scheme laying on a flexible ANN and an optimal smoothed graphical representation. For both the healthy and faulty machines specific kernels were identified. The results obtained by using the proposed classifier show that the applied Levenberg-Marquardt algorithm for the ANN training is an excellent choice for such diagnosis purposes and it can be a beneficial method for all electrical machine diagnosticians.

Seismic image recognition tool via artificial neural network 地震图像识别工具,通过人工神经网络
S. Yong, Yoke Yie Chen, C. E. Wan
In oil and gas exploration, seismic images are processed to identify the existence of potential reservoir by classifying the seismic image into different sections. These sections, also known as objects, are made up of different patterns portraying the structure of subsurface. This study aims to develop an artificial neural network to recognize the objects of channel and fault in seismic images. Three neural networks employing tan-sigmoid, log-sigmoid and purelin transfer function were created respectively. Gray Level Cooccurrence Matrix (GLCM) textual feature is used as image features in our dataset. The accuracy of the developed neural network in recognizing channel and fault in seismic images were measured. This preliminary study reveals that the feedforward neural network with transfer function of tan-sigmoid has the best performance in classifying the objects in our case. It is then used to develop an automated tool as our prototype system to facilitate seismic object recognition. It is observed that the prototype system can serve as a good tool for undergraduate students to learn about channel and fault recognition with minimal guidance from the experts.

Identification based leakage detection of hydraulic capsules 基于识别的液压胶囊泄漏检测
A. Kovari, D. Fodor
In servo systems the hydraulic actuators are widely used when fast and accurate control is essential in addition to high force or torque. For this reason servo hydraulic system is commonly used in the modern strip rolling mills to adjust the gap between the work rolls. Automatic gauge control based on Hydraulic Gap Controller is commonly used in modern strip rolling mills to adjust the gap between work rolls. The dynamic control of rolling gap and force is achieved by using electro-hydraulic servo actuators - so-called hydraulic capsules - which can adjust the rolling gap dynamically for high rolling force. The basic aim of the paper is to monitor the parameter fluctuation of the Hydraulic Gap Control system in a Hot Rolling Mill and detect the alteration of internal leakage resistance at Capsule's piston seal.

A two-level approach for intricate manipulation planning 复杂操作规划的两级方法
M. Pomarlan, I. Sucan
In the past few years several research efforts have aimed to produce robots capable of operating in environments inhabited by humans. This requirement places some tough constraints on a robot; among them, the ability to solve manipulation tasks that come as second nature to people. Manipulation problems are difficult because they present narrow passages (often, the kinds of possible or useful maneuvers are included in a very small subset of all possible maneuvers) as well as very high dimensional configuration spaces. Manipulation tasks often require both arms to be used, and the grasp on a manipulated object matters. Furthermore, the grasp may need to be changed along the execution of the task. To make planning for such problems tractable, we propose a two-level planning architecture inspired by the way humans tackle such problems: plan a motion for the object first, then the sequence of manipulation actions. This approach can alleviate both the narrow passage and the high-dimensionality problem, as well as offer the possibility for human assisted motion planning. We offer an intuitive justification for the method and validate it experimentally.

Wavelet-based technique for feedback control of uncertain systems — A case study 基于小波的不确定系统反馈控制技术-一个案例研究
A. Dineva, A. Várkonyi-Kóczy, J. Tar
In designing control systems an important aim is minimizing the effects of uncertainties on system performance. The time-frequency characteristics of wavelets are useful for applications that require online response, such as controlling a process. It is proven, that the wavelet based controllers perform extremely well under certain definite conditions. In this paper, the multiscale representation of the error signal is investigated in direct feedback. The control method is applied to a temperature control task. Simulation results show satisfactory performance and highly efficient disturbance rejection. Advantages and drawbacks of the wavelet based control strategy are also discussed.

Selective chunking — Easy and effective way to estimate text similarity 选择性分块——简单有效的估计文本相似度的方法
Tomás Kucecka, D. Chudá, P. Samuhel
Plagiarism is a serious problem especially in academic environment. Basically we define this problem as a theft of stealing somebody else's work or ideas. In this paper we focus on plagiarism in a domain of student assignments written in natural language. We propose an approach that should faster and better identify copied fragments of text data than standard approaches. We first identify topic related pairs of text documents and then select those pairs on further processing that discuss similar topic. We experimented with usage of different chunking methods in the comparison process to overcome typical problems as shorter fragments of text copied from other documents. The results show that our approach is more suitable for plagiarism detection as a standard n-gram method.
